Product reviews:
Lyndon
2025-08-20 iphone 11 Pro
Mall Profile: Bayview Village Shopping new balance store bayview village
new balance store bayview village
New Balance - Bayview Village - 2901 new balance store bayview village
new balance store bayview village
Nicholas
2025-08-18 iphone Xs
New Balance Toronto - Home | Facebook new balance store bayview village
new balance store bayview village